Description
2,4,4'-Tribromodiphenyl Ether is a brominated aromatic ether compound with the CAS number 41318-75-6. It serves as a versatile brominated intermediate and flame retardant synergist, valued for its thermal stability and efficacy in polymer systems. This product is essential for manufacturers in the polymer, electronics, and specialty chemical industries seeking to enhance material fire resistance.
Application
- As a key intermediate in the synthesis of advanced brominated flame retardants (BFRs).
- As a reactive or additive flame retardant synergist in engineering thermoplastics like ABS, polycarbonates, and nylons.
- In the formulation of flame-retardant coatings and adhesives for electronic components and construction materials.
- For research and development of novel halogenated compounds in academic and industrial laboratories.
- In the production of specialty chemicals where a tribrominated diphenyl ether structure is required.
Basic Information
| Product Name | 2,4,4'-Tribromodiphenyl Ether |
| CAS No. | 41318-75-6 |
| Molecular Formula | C12H7Br3O |
| Molecular Weight | 406.89 g/mol |
| Synonyms | 1-Bromo-2-(4-bromophenoxy)-4-bromobenzene; 2,4,4'-Tribromodiphenyl Oxide; 2,4,4'-TBDPE; 2,4,4'-Tribromophenyl Ether; 4-Bromophenyl 2,4-dibromophenyl ether; NSC 89287; BDE-28 (congener of Polybrominated Diphenyl Ethers) |
